I’ve read many times that castration will stop male pattern baldness, in that case how are there forms of female hairloss?

Male pattern baldness occurs in MEN (as the term implies). Female hair loss has nothing to do with men or for that matter androgens (males type hormones made by women, including low doses of testosterone). It is considered genetic, but it is not cause by the male hormones women produce.
